The United States team shares Group B with Wales, England and Iran at the 2022 World Cup in Qatar. The North American cast starts with great enthusiasm and their main objective is to reach the round of 16. In this sense, all the fans come together to send a motivational message.
To these greetings was added ‘Ted Lasso’ who is the protagonist of the comedy series of the same name and who is played by Jason Sudeikis. The fictional character posted messages of encouragement at significant points in the footballers’ cities of origin
For example, one of the dedications was to Sergiño Dest who plays for AC Milan: “You may come from the land of tulips, but we love that you never go Dutch (Dutch) where it matters most: on the scoreboard.” it reads.
“If you’re as fast as everyone says you are, I’m sure you’ll leave the other teams at your (Dest) fate. I mean dust. But it doesn’t matter if you win or lose, I know you will go out there and give it your best. (Dest = Best) Best wishes, Ted Lasso“, Add.
He also sent words to Matt Tunner: “Call me Mary because I’m proud of you, Turner. You were just a little Turner in Park Ridge, New Jersey when you started playing soccer to stay in shape for basketball and baseball. Then you discovered that your hobby was a passion.”
“Sometimes the goal you’re training for becomes the train you’re aiming for. Next stop: The games of all games! We are taking that path to victory. Cookie Connoisseur, Ted Lasso”, he adds.
